The Alternative Bread Company is a family-run bakery stall in Cork’s English Market, the historic covered food market in the centre of Cork city, County Cork. It was established in 1997 by Sheila Fitzpatrick and has become one of the market’s long-standing traders, marking 25 years in business in 2022.
The stall is known for its large range of handmade breads and baked goods. Alongside traditional Irish soda bread, the counter carries organic sourdoughs, Syrian flatbreads and an extensive selection of gluten-free, wheat-free, dairy-free and sugar-free products, making it a useful stop for shoppers with particular dietary needs. Members of the Fitzpatrick family have worked on the stall over the years, and it has built a reputation for friendly service within the market community.
A visit fits naturally into a wider wander through the English Market, where dozens of traders sell fresh produce, fish, meat, cheese and speciality foods under one roof. The bakery also offers a call-and-collect service, so orders can be arranged ahead of a visit.
